BACKGROUND AND OBJECTIVES: Paediatric dengue-associated acute liver failure (PALF) is a rare and fatal complication. To date, clinical data regarding the combination of therapeutic plasma exchange (TPE) and continuous renal replacement therapy (CRRT) for the treatment of dengue-associated PALF are limited. METHODS: We conducted a single-center, retrospective study of all children with dengue-associated PALF admitted to the paediatric intensive care unit of Children Hospital No.2, Vietnam, who were treated with TPE+CRRT between January 2021 and March 2022. The main study outcomes were in-hospital survival, normalisation of hepatic function, and hepatic encephalopathy improvement. RESULTS: Twelve patients aged from 06 to 12 years underwent TPE+CRRT procedures. Among them, three (25 %) patients died of severe sepsis and septic shock confirmed by Enterobacteriaceae spp. haemocultures (stable on maintenance treatment of COVID-19-associated MIS-C with low dose of oral steroids on hospital admission), acute respiratory distress syndrome (ARDS), and clinically apparent intracranial haemorrhage. Nine patients (75 %) survived. The paediatric mortality risk score improved significantly at discharge compared with PICU admission (P < 0.01). Markedly, all twelve patients were diagnosed with hepatoencephalopathy of grades III and IV on PICU admission. After the combined TPE+CRRT interventions, there were substantial improvements in liver transaminases levels, coagulation profiles, and metabolic biomarkers. Normal neurological functions were observed in nine alive patients at hospital discharge. Only one patient experienced an adverse event of slightly low blood pressure, which rapidly self-resolved. INTERPRETATION AND CONCLUSIONS: Combined TPE+CRRT significantly improved survival outcome, neurological status, and rapid normalisation of liver functions in dengue-associated PALF.

Red-shanked doucs (Pygathrix nemaeus) are endangered, foregut-fermenting colobine primates which are difficult to maintain in captivity. There are critical gaps in our understanding of their natural lifestyle, including dietary habits such as consumption of leaves, unripe fruit, flowers, seeds, and other plant parts. There is also a lack of understanding of enteric adaptations, including their unique microflora. To address these knowledge gaps, we used the douc as a model to study relationships between gastrointestinal microbial community structure and lifestyle. We analyzed published fecal samples as well as detailed dietary history from doucs with four distinct lifestyles (wild, semi-wild, semi-captive, and captive) and determined gastrointestinal bacterial microbiome composition using 16S rRNA sequencing. A clear gradient of microbiome composition was revealed along an axis of natural lifestyle disruption, including significant associations with diet, biodiversity, and microbial function. We also identified potential microbial biomarkers of douc dysbiosis, including Bacteroides and Prevotella, which may be related to health. Our results suggest a gradient-like shift in captivity causes an attendant shift to severe gut dysbiosis, thereby resulting in gastrointestinal issues.
